Allow referencing the partition in device tree for the kernel and Wi-Fi drivers accessing it via the NVMEM layer. NVMEM is registered for a block device whose OF node describes an NVMEM layout, either via an "nvmem-layout" child or by being a "fixed-layout" node itself (e.g. an eMMC boot partition associated through its mmc-card node).
